The Argentinian government extends until the end of the year the measures that limit the access of importers to the official exchange market. The limits imposed at the end of June establish that the products that enter the country under the automatic licensing regime have access to the foreign exchange market for the equivalent of the monthly average of imports of 2021 plus 5% or 2020 plus a 70%. On the other hand, products under the non-automatic licensing system can access the official foreign exchange market only 180 days after the dispatch of the products. Originally the measures were to be in force until the end of September, but now they will be in place until December. This will cause inflation to continue to generate shortages of many raw materials used in the industry.
